General Responsibilities

  • Produces components by assembling parts and subassemblies.
  • Prepares work to be accomplished by studying assembly instructions, specifications, and parts lists; gathering parts, subassemblies, tools, and materials.
  • Positions parts and subassemblies by using templates or reading measurements.
  • Assembles components by examining connections for correct fit; fastening parts and subassemblies.
  • Verifies specifications by measuring completed component.
  • Maintains saf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.
  • Documents actions by completing production and quality forms.
  •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.

Miscellaneous Duties

  • Monitor the production process and carry out basic testing and quality checks.
  • Adjust machine controls whilst monitoring the production process and outputs.
  • Carry out cleaning and basic maintenance of work areas and machinery.
  • Report equipment faults to maintenance staff.
  • Build up components and sub-assemblies into finished electrical or mechanical products.
  • Stack goods appropriately.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ement activities.

Skills And Attributes

  • Ability to work across multiple areas of the assembly process.
  • Able to work as part of a team.
  • Able to work on own initiative when necessary.
  • Able to work in a safe manner.
  • Able to read and follow written and verbal instructions and work to standards.
  • Able to work to within tight cycles/deadlines and with minimum supervision.
  • Able to learn quickly.
  • Good Manual dexterity.
  • Good understanding of customer deliverables and the impact of failure / cost of poor quality.

Physical Demand

  • Frequently reaches with hands and arms.
  • Usually requires standing; using hands to handle objects, tools, or controls.
  • Must regularly lift and/or move up to 10 pounds and frequently lift and/or move up to 25 pounds.
  • Specific vision abilities required include close vision, color v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us.
